This is my fave bookshop in the city because it's got a great range but isn't as busy and loud as Borders. The only problem is the constant offers of assistance from the staff, once I was asked if I needed any help 5 times! I think that's a bit excessive but on the other hand I guess it's better than Myer where you practically have to go on a safari to find a sales assistant.

Dymocks has a nice of range of books for different age groups and demographics. The staff are generally friendly, however, I find the shop has a closed-in, almost claustrophobic feel about it. This store also tends to stock mostly popular, well-heard of books, and as such lacks books from a wide range of Australian authors.
